About The Position

We are looking for a forward-thinking and experienced leader to oversee global product management for Hologic’s molecular instrumentation portfolio, including Panther Scalable Solution, Tomcat, and their supporting automation, software, and consumables. In this leadership role, you will lead the team to shape portfolio strategy and guide the long-term lifecycle plan of molecular systems for laboratory diagnostics, while ensuring products deliver strong market relevance and sustained commercial success. The successful candidate brings proven expertise in managing complex product portfolios in diagnostics, life sciences, or medical technology, and excels at translating market insights and customer needs into product solutions. This role collaborates across key cross-functional teams to deliver exceptional value and drive continuous business growth.

Responsibilities

  • Drive the global product strategy and roadmap for the molecular instrumentation portfolio, ensuring alignment with enterprise objectives and long-range plans
  • Define portfolio priorities and investment priorities across diagnostic systems, automation, software, accessories, and workflow solutions
  • Lead portfolio planning, forecasting alignment, and capital planning in partnership with finance and commercial leadership
  • Provide oversight of end-to-end product lifecycle management planning from concept through launch, sustainment, optimization, and end of life
  • Champion long term sustainability of the installed base including reliability, serviceability, upgrade paths, total cost of ownership, and customer experience
  • Partner with service, quality, and operations teams to monitor fleet performance trends and drive continuous improvement initiatives
  • Lead and conduct, in partnership with internal and external stakeholders, qualitative and quantitative research to deeply understand customer needs, market trends, and competitive landscape in molecular instrumentation, automation and laboratory workflow solutions
  • Translate customer workflows, market trends, and competitive dynamics into portfolio level strategy and product direction
